Job Description Job Description About Us Salcomp, established in
1982 in Finland, is recognized as the world’s largest manufacturer
of mobile phone chargers. Our manufacturing operations span China,
Brazil, India, the United States, and Turkey, with product
development and sales offices in major global markets. Since
joining Lingyi iTech in 2019, Salcomp has become part of the
world’s leading AI terminal hardware manufacturing group. In fiscal
year 2023, Salcomp achieved €1.25 billion in revenue with a global
workforce of approximately 25,000 employees. Job Summary We are
